Duties and Responsibilities of the Role:
Conduct wedding show arounds both prearranged and walk-ins
Follow up wedding enquires/leads via telephone, email, zoom calls in line with sales strategy
Preparing and provide quotes, contracts and wedding information for couples
Coordinating and maintain the booking diary
Actively achieving budgeted wedding sales targets within the Sales team
Manage external wedding websites such as weddingsonline, Once Fab Day etc
Compiling and updating weddings reports
Be the point of contact & maintain customer relationships- both new and old to ensure first class personal service is always delivered
Preparing accurate and detailing each wedding and communicating all details to the relevant departments
Welcoming couples on arrival on their wedding day
Plan & assist in the execution of wedding fairs /showcases in the hotel
Attend fairs and showcases and attending events in the wedding industry.
Booking and liaising with external suppliers
This role is Full time position 5/7 days which includes weekends
Work with the Sales team to assist, when necessary, any other events as required
Requirements for the role:
Minimum 2 year's previous experience in wedding planning, event coordination or a related role within the hospitality industry
Strong organisational and time-management skills to handle multiple weddings and events simultaneously
Excellent communication and interpersonal abilities to work effectively with clients, vendors and hotel staff.
Attention to detail and a commitment to ensuring flawless execution of weddings and events
Creativity and an eye for design - contribute unique ideas and enhance the overall event experience
Problem-solving capabilities to handle any challenges that may arise during wedding and event planning and execution
Flexibility to work irregular hours, including evenings and weekends based on event schedules
Proficiency in using event planning software, online tools, and Microsoft Office applications
Knowledge of wedding and event trends, traditions and industry best practices
Customer-centric mindset and a genuine passion for creating memorable experiences for clients and their guests understands their roles and responsibilities
Ability to work on own initiative combined with being a team player
